OTT revenues to reach $235bn - Vimarsana News

OTT revenues to reach $235bn

Global OTT TV episode and movies revenues are forecast to reach $235 billion in 2028. This, according to the latest report from Digital TV Research, will be up by $81 billion from last year’s $154 billion, with $17 billion being added in 2023 alone.
